the area of a square is 200 square feet. what is approximate length of each side of the field? round your answer to the nearest foot.

Area of a square=side²
Data:
area=200 ft²

Therefore:
200 ft²=side²
side=√(200 ft²)=14.142... ft≈14 ft,


Answer: the lenght of each side of the field is 14 ft.

Remember that a square has four equal sides, and that if each side of the square is
x, then the area is
x^2. So
x^2=200\implies x=√(200)=√(100)\cdot√(2)=10√(2)\approx 10\cdot 1.414\approx 14.14\approx 14
